使用Oracle技术快速生成文档(oracle文档生成)

使用Oracle技术快速生成文档是在IT开发过程中的非常有效的重要方法。因为Oracle数据库可以帮助开发人员快速访问、查询和处理大量的数据,所以它可以帮助开发人员更方便地把这些数据转化为文档。下面介绍一下使用Oracle技术快速生成文档的步骤和实例代码:

第一步:利用Oracle的查询语句获取需要转换为文档的数据。如下例所示:

SELECT *FROM student;

第二步:根据实际需求对所获取的数据进行一定的清洗和整理,处理完成后存储在一个临时表中,如下例所示:

CREATE TABLE temp_tb AS SELECT * FROM student WHERE name=’Mary’;

第三步:基于Oracle的性能优势将临时表中的数据生成最终需要的文档,用户可以通过把SQL数据转换为XML格式的文件,再使用Oracle的utl_file把XML转换为指定格式的文档,如下例所示:

SELECT XMLELEMENT(“name”,name), XMLELEMENT(“age”,age) INTO OUTFILE ‘/tmp/test.xml’ FROM temp_tb;

UTL_FILE.fopen(‘/tmp’,’test.xml’,’W’);

UTL_FILE.put_line(UTL_FILE.get_line(‘/tmp/test.xml’),UTL_FILE.fopen(‘/tmp’,’test.sql’,’W’));

UTL_FIlE.fclose(UTL_FILE.fopen(‘/tmp’,’test.sql’,’W’));

以上就是使用Oracle技术快速生成文档的步骤及实例代码,可以明显地看到,使用Oracle技术能够较快地把数据转换成文档,在绝大多数应用场景都能提升数据处理效率,大大提高开发效率。


数据运维技术 » 使用Oracle技术快速生成文档(oracle文档生成)